Tongue plaque removal effect according to tongue cleaner types

Abstract

The author surveyed 80 patients who had tongue plaque through the oral examination and taking the clinical photograph as well as classifying the type of tongue plaque, and made the tongue-cleaning machine and tested by using the machine to investigate efficiency of tongue plaque removing by the type of tongue cleaner, its material, and application force. The following result were obtained; l.Most adults have D-type tongue plaque(76.25%), others have I-type tongue plaque(11.25%), and T-type tongue plaque(10.00%). 2.The efficiency of tongue plaque removing increased as tongue cleaning force rise. 3.Removing efficiency of D-type and T-type tongue plaque was higher by using linear filament type tongue cleaner than other tongue cleaner. 4.Groove type and linear filament type tongue cleaner had higher removing efficiency of I-type tongue plaque. 5.Proper type tongue cleaner is recommended to each patient for prevention and reduction of oral malodor and efficient tongue plaque removing.
